This Victorian railway hub has welcomed travelers since 1852 and stands as one of London's most iconic transport interchanges, serving millions of passengers annually with connections to Edinburgh, the North, and the East Coast. Beyond its role as a working station, King's Cross has become a cultural destination in its own right, anchoring a revitalized neighborhood filled with cafes, shops, and the adjacent British Library. The station's grand architecture and bustling atmosphere capture the romance and energy of modern London travel.
